Rehab Post Hip Replacement

Rehabilitation after hip replacement is a structured recovery program designed to help patients regain mobility, restore joint function, build strength, and return to daily activities safely. It includes guided physiotherapy, pain management, gait training, balance exercises, and lifestyle modifications. Effective rehabilitation is essential to ensure long-lasting results, prevent complications, and improve overall quality of life after hip replacement surgery.

When to seek medical attention?

 Contact your doctor if you experience:

  • Sudden increase in hip pain

  • Signs of infection, such as fever, redness, or discharge

  • A popping or clicking sound from the joint with pain

  • New swelling in the leg or calf (possible blood clot)

  • Inability to move the hip or bear weight

  • Shortness of breath or chest discomfort

Do’s & Don’ts

 Do’s:

  • Follow the physiotherapist’s instructions daily

  • Use mobility aids until advised otherwise

  • Keep the surgical wound clean and dry

  • Maintain proper posture when sitting or walking

  • Perform prescribed exercises regularly

  • Take medications as recommended

  • Stay hydrated and eat a balanced diet for healing

 Don’ts:

  • Do not cross your legs for the first few months

  • Avoid bending your hip beyond 90 degrees

  • Do not try high-impact activities without approval

  • Avoid sitting on low chairs or soft surfaces

  • Do not lift heavy objects

  • Avoid sudden twisting or pivoting movements
